Orthodontic Options Available To Patients In Crookedholm
For patients in Crookedholm, a clinician review helps decide whether fixed braces or clear aligners may be the better fit for the case.
Fixed Braces
Fixed braces are often considered for crowding, spacing, overbite, underbite, crossbite, and more complex tooth movement where close control is important.
Clear Aligners
Clear aligners are popular with adults and teens who want a more discreet route to teeth straightening, depending on the movements required and clinical suitability.
Treatment Planning
A clinician review helps decide which treatment route may be most suitable based on your photos, concerns, and the type of orthodontic correction needed.
